Peru’s interim president declares state of emergency after weeks of anti-government protests

22 octobre 2025 | Agence France-Presse
Declaration means government can send army to patrol streets, restrict freedom of assembly and curtail other rights Peru’s interim president, Jose Jeri, announced a state of emergency in Lima and the neighbouring port of Callao on Tuesday after weeks of anti-government protests over corruption (…)
